The night was so perfect.  It was a tad freezing and overcast, but nothing could dampen anyone’s smiles or alter anyone’s heartfelt toasts.  These two are so loved by some amazing friends and family.  A first dance played by Erin’s brother, some amazingly emtional toasts by friends, and a beautiful father daughter dance that I know I will never forget.  Erin is like a “Daughter” to Joe and me.  It was all extra specially sweet to watch her dance with her dad and marry her prince!
